1. SAFETY PRECAUTIONS
1.
Read allinstructions and keep these safety instructions. Any type of misuse of the appliance may resultina potential injury.
2.
Connect the appliance to amains power socket with anearth connectiononly. Mainsvoltage must be the same as the detailson the ratingplate. The use of incorrect connectionwill negate the guarantee and may be hazardous.
3.
This appliance is intended to be used inhousehold only. Itis not intended to be usedinfollowing applications, and the guarantee will notapply for:
–staff kitchen areasin shops,offices and other workingenvir-
onments; –farm houses; –by clients in hotels, motelsand other residential type envir-
onments; –bed and breakfasttype environments;
4.
Your appliance isintended for domestic use inside the home only at analtitude below3400 m.
5.
In case of any inappropriate use or failure to comply with the instructions, the manufacturer accepts no responsibility and the guaranteemay notapply.
6.
We recommend usingthe NESCAFÉ®DolceGusto®capsules designed andtested for the NESCAFÉ®DolceGusto®machine. They were designed to interacttogether – the interaction provides the in­cupquality thatNESCAFÉ®DolceGusto®is known for. Each capsule is designed to prepare a perfect cup, and cannot be reused.
7.
Do notremove hot capsulesby hand. Always use capsule holder handle to dispose of used capsules.
8.
Alwaysuse the appliance on aflat, stable, heat resistant surface away from sources ofheator water splashes. This appliance shall notbe placed in a cabinetwhen in use.
9.
To protect againstfire, electric shock and injury to persons do not immerse the power cord, plugs or the appliance in water or other liquid.Avoid spillage on the plug. Never touch the power cord with wethands. Do notoverfill the water tank.
10.
In case of anemergency remove the plug from the mains power socketimmediately.
11.
Close supervision is necessary when the appliance is used near children.Keep the appliance /power cord / capsule holder outof reachof children. Childrenshould be supervised to ensure that they donot play with the appliance. Never leave the appliance without surveillance while making a beverage.
12.
This appliance is notintended for use by children or persons with reducedphysical, sensory or mentalcapabilities, or lack of experience and knowledge, unless they have been given supervision or instruction concerning use of the appliance by a person responsible for their safety. Persons who have a limited or no understandingofthe operation and use of this appliance must first readand fully understand the contents ofthe user manual, and
where appropriate seek additional guidance on its operation and use from the person responsible for their safety.
13.
Do notuse the appliance withoutthe drip tray and drip grid, exceptwhen a very tall mugisused. Do not use the appliance for hotwater preparation.
14.
For health reasons, alwaysfill the water tank with fresh drinking water.
15.
After use of the appliance always remove the capsule and cleanthe capsule holder. Empty and clean the drip tray daily and also the capsule bin (when available). Food allergy sufferersmustrinse the appliance according to cleaning procedure.
16.
The heating element surface is subject to residual heatafter use andplastic housings may feel warm to touch several minutesuponuse.
17.
Unplug from the mains power socket when notin use.
18.
Unplug from the mains power socket before cleaning. Allow to cool before putting on or takingoff parts, before cleaning the appliance.Never clean wet or immerse appliance inany fluid. Never clean the appliance with running water.Never use detergentsto cleanthe appliance. Cleanthe appliance only usingsoft sponges/brushes. The water tank should be cleaned witha cleanfood-safe brush.
19.
Never turn the machine upside down.
20.
Ifaway for prolonged periods, on holiday, etc. the appliance mustbe emptied, cleaned and unplugged. Rinse before reuse. Operate the rinse cycle before re-usingyour appliance.
21.
Do notturn off the appliance duringthe descaling process. Rinsethe water tank and cleanthe appliance to avoid any residual descaling agent.
22.
Any operation, cleaningand care other than normal use must beundertaken by after-sales service centres designatedby NESCAFÉ®DolceGusto®hotline. Do notdismantle appliance and do notputanything into openings.
23.
In case of intensive use without allowingsufficient cooling time, the appliance will stop functioning temporarily with the red indicator lightblinking. This is to protect your appliance from overheating. Switch the appliance off for 20 minutes to let itcool down.
24.
Do notoperate any appliance with a damaged cord or plug. If the power cord isdamaged, itmust be replaced by the manufacturer, itsservice agent or similarly qualified persons inorder to avoida hazard. Do not operate any appliance that malfunctionsor has been damagedinany manner. Unplug cordimmediately. Return the damagedappliance to the nearestauthorised service facility designated by NESCAFÉ®DolceGusto®hotline.
25.
The use of accessory attachments notrecommended by the appliance manufacturer may result in fire, electric shock or injury to persons.
26.
Do notlet the cord hang over theedge of a table or counter, or touch hotsurfaces or sharp edges. Do notallow the cord to dangle (risk of trippingup). Never touch the cord with wet hands.
27.
Do notplace on or near a hot gasor electric burner, or ina heated oven.
28.
To disconnect, removethe plugfrom the mainspower socket. Do not unplug by pulling the cord.
29.
Alwaysinsert the capsule holder in the machine to prepare a beverage.Do not pull outthe capsule holder before the indicator stopsblinking. The appliance will not work if the capsule holder is notinserted.
30.
Machines equipped with a locking handle: Scalding may occur ifthe lockinghandle isopened during the brewing cycles. Do not pull up the lockinghandle before the lights on the machine stop flashing.
31.
Do notputfingers under the outlet during beverage preparation.
32.
Do nottouch the injector of the machine head.
33.
Never carry the appliance by the machine head.
34.
The capsule holder is equipped with a permanent magnet. Avoid placingthe capsule holder near appliances and objectsthat can be damaged by magnetism, e.g. credit cards, USB drives and other data devices, video tapes, television and computer monitors with picture tubes, mechanical clocks, hearing aids andloud speakers.
35.
Patients with pacemakers or defibrillators: Do not hold the capsule holder directly over the pacemaker or defibrillator.
36.
Ifthe mains power socket does notmatch the plug on the appliance, have the plug replacedwith a suitable type by aftersales service centresdesignated by NESCAFÉ®DolceGusto®hotline.
37.
Packaging ismade ofrecyclable materials. Contactyour local council/ authority for further information on recycling programs. Your appliance contains valuable materialswhich can be recovered or recycled.
38.
For additional guidance on how to use the appliance, refer to the user manual on www.dolce-gusto.com or call NESCAFÉ®DolceGusto®hotline number.
39.
Keep the appliance and its cord out ofreach of childrenaged less than8 years. Childrenshall notplay with the appliance.
40.
This appliance canbe used by children aged from 8 yearsand above and persons with reducedphysical, sensory or mental capabilities or lackofexperience and knowledge if they have been given supervisionor instruction concerning use of the appliance in a safe way and ifthey understand the hazards involved.
41.
Cleaningand user maintenance shall notbe made by children unlessthey are older than8 and supervised by anadult.
EUROPEANMARKETS ONLY: Thinkof the environment!
Your appliance contains valuable materials which canbe recovered or recycled.
Leave it ata local civic waste collection point or at anapprovedservice centre, where itwill be disposed of properly. EuropeanDirective 2012/19/EU on Waste Electrical and Electronic Equipment (WEEE), stip­ulatesthatused household appliances mustnotbe disposed of in normalunsorted municipal waste. Old appliances mustbe collected separately to optimise the sorting and recyclingoftheir parts and to reduce the impact on human health and the environment.
The guarantee does not cover appliances that donotwork or do not workproperlybecause they have notbeen maintained and/or descaled.
To reduce the risk of fire or electric shock, do not remove the cover. No user serviceable partsinside. Repair should be done by authorized service personnel only!

4. RECOMMENDATIONS FOR SAFE USE
Never addhotwater tothe water tank!
For rinsingandbeverage preparation only usefresh drinkingwater.
Donottouch plugwith wet hands. Do nottouch machine withwet hands!
Always keep themachine upright! After finishingpreparation the indicator light
Never use awet sponge. Only use a soft damp cloth to clean thetopof themachine.
blinks red for for a few seconds. During that time
donot open locking handle!
Donottouch usedcapsule after beverage pre­paration!Hotsurface, risk of burns!
Donotuse the rinsing tool for teaor hot water pre­paration.
IF LEFT UNUSED FOR MORE THAN2 DAYS: Fill water tank with fresh drinkingwater andinsert it intomachine. Rinse machine, therefore follow instructions in7. “Cleaning” on page 12, begin­ningwithstep4.

7. CLEANING
1
Rinse and clean water tank. Usea clean food-safe brush and washing-up liquid as needed. Afterwards refill with freshdrinkingwater and insert it into machine.The water tankis notdishwasher proof!
4
Openlocking handle.Putrinsing toolinto capsule holder. Insertcapsule holder intomachine. Close locking handle.
2
Rinse driptrayand rinsingtool with fresh drinkingwater. Clean drip tray with cleanfood-safe brush. The drip tray is notdishwasher proof!
5
Machine switches on automatically. Indicator light starts blinkingred while machine is heating up for approximately 40seconds.Afterwards indicator lights steady green. Machine is ready to be used.Place anempty large con­tainerunderneath the coffee outlet.
3
Clean with washing-upliquidand freshdrinking water both sides ofcapsule holder. Alternatively washin dishwasher. Dry itafterwards.
6
Setvolume display to 7withvolume selector. Push selec­tionlever to the"HOT" position.
7
Waituntil the lever movesto the "STOP" position. Water flowstops. Empty and cleancontainer. Warning: Hotwater!
Handlewith care!
8
Openlocking handle.Pull outcapsule holder. Remove rins­ingtool. Keep itin a safe place for later cleaning or descal­ing.If any, remove water from water tank.
12
9
Unplug power plug!Clean machine witha softdamp cloth. Dry itafterwards with asoft dry cloth.

8. DESCALING AT LEAST EVERY 3–4 MONTHS
Use NESCAFÉ®DolceGusto®liquid descaler. To order, callthe NESCAFÉ®DolceGusto®hotline or goon the NESCAFÉ®DolceGusto®website.
1
Ifthe indicator lighthas changed from steady green to steady orange (descalingsignal), or thebeverage comes outslower thanusual (evenin droplets), or if it iscooler thanusual, the machine has to bedescaled.
4
Donotuse vinegar for descaling! Avoidcontactof descaling liquid withany
partof the machine.
2
Ifany, remove water from water tank.
5
3
Mix 0.5liter fresh drinkingwater with descaler ina meas­uring cup. Pourdescaling solution into water tank and insertwater tankinto machine.
6
Openlocking handle.Putrinsing toolinto capsule holder. Insertcapsule holder intomachine. Close locking handle. Placeanempty large container underneaththecoffee out­let.
Make sure the machine isswitched off(indicator light has turnedoff).
13
Pushand hold selectionlever to the“HOT”position for 10 seconds.Bar display lights vanish progressively.
STOP
STOP
STOP
STOP
8. DESCALING AT LEAST EVERY 3–4 MONTHS
7
Pushselection lever to the "HOT" position. Machine descales in start-stop operation for approximately 2 minutes. Lever comesback tothe middle position.
10
Empty and clean container. Rinse andcleanwater tank. Use a cleanfood-safe brush and washing-up liquid as needed. Afterwards refillwith freshdrinking water and insert itinto machine.
8
Pushselection lever to the "COLD" position. Machine descales continuously. Lever comes back to themiddle pos­ition.
11
Pushselection lever to the "HOT" position. Wait until the lever moves to the"STOP" position. Water flowstops.
9
For abetter effect ofthe descaler, the machine enters a waitingtime of2 minutes. Bar display lights vanish pro­gressively.
12
Pushselection lever to the "COLD" position. Waituntil the lever moves to the"STOP" position. Water flowstops.
13
Remove container. Empty and clean container. Pull out cap­suleholder. Remove rinsingtool.Keep it ina safe place for latercleaningor descaling. Rinse capsule holder with fresh drinkingwater from bothsides. Reinsert capsuleholder.
14
Clean machinewitha soft damp cloth.Dry itafterwards with asoftdry cloth. Place drip grid on driptray. Then insertdriptray atdesiredposition.

9. TROUBLESHOOTING
STOP
9. 1 INDICATOR LIGHT TURNED TO ORANGE COLOUR
1
INDICATOR LIGHT TURNED TO ORANGECOLOUR
Thismeans thatthe machine needs to be descaled. To do so, please follow the descalinginstructions. See 8. “Des­caling at leastevery 3–4 months” onpage 13.
9. 2 NO LIQUID COMES OUT – NO WATER?
1
Noliquid comesout: Beverage preparation stops part way duringdelivery or does notstart at all. Volumedisplay flashes and indicator light blinks red andgreenrapidly.
Pushselection lever to the "STOP" position.
2
Check ifthe water tank contains enough fresh drinking water. Ifnot, refill withfresh drinkingwater and push selec­tionlever to the"HOT" position respectively "COLD" to con­tinue preparation.If the water tank is full proceed as describedin “NOLIQUID COMESOUT – CAPSULE / INJECTOR BLOCKED? ” onpage 16.
